Nigerian rapper Wale Davies, better known as Tec and one-half of the acclaimed duo Show Dem Camp, has shed light on a major challenge many creatives face: decision-making. Speaking during a recent episode of the Overnight Success podcast, Tec argued that talent alone isn’t enough to build a lasting career in the entertainment industry.

According to him, many gifted individuals unknowingly sabotage their own growth by making poor choices particularly regarding the people they surround themselves with or the record labels they sign with.

“The biggest hindrance for talented people is decision-making,” Tec stated. “Sometimes, it’s a manager who ends up stealing from you or a bad contract signed too early that sets your career back.”

He urged creatives to approach their careers strategically by aligning themselves with trustworthy and competent teams. Tec stressed that having the right support system can significantly reduce the risk of poor decisions that often lead to disappointment or career stagnation.

For upcoming artists and creatives navigating the complex world of entertainment, Tec’s advice stands as a valuable reminder: smart decisions shape success just as much as talent does.
